Garoua weather in June

In June, Garoua sees average daytime highs of 34°C and overnight lows near 25°C, with 72 mm of rain across 12.7 wet days and about 12.5 hours of daylight. It is the 8th-warmest and 4th-wettest month of the year here.

Highs ease over the month, from about 34°C in the first days to 33°C by the end. The sky is clear or mostly clear about 27% of the time in June, and the air most often feels oppressive.

Daylight stretches from about 12 h 30 min at the start of June to 12 h 30 min by month's end. Set against the rest of the year, June is Garoua's 8th-clearest and 7th-windiest month. For the whole year in context, see Garoua's year-round climate.

Temperature in June

Average highAverage lowShaded bands: 10–90% of days

Highs ease over the month, from about 34°C in the first days to 33°C by the end.

A typical June day in Garoua reaches about 34°C in the afternoon and slips back to 25°C overnight — a 9°C spread between the day's warmth and the night's chill. On most days the high lands between 31°C and 36°C. Set against its neighbours, June runs about 3°C cooler than May and about 2°C warmer than July.

Planning a trip in June

Hazard calendar for Garoua

In seasonPeak

None of Garoua's seasonal hazards are active in June. The full-year calendar below shows when the rainy season, cyclone risk and dust haze do peak.

Garoua's monsoon runs July–September, when most of the year's rain falls.

Garoua sees seasonal dust haze (February–May), heaviest in March.

UV index in Garoua in June

LowModerateHighVery highExtreme

Clear-sky midday UV in June peaks around 11 (very high — sun protection essential). The full-year curve, shaded by WHO exposure level, is below.

Under clear skies, the midday UV index in Garoua peaks around August 22 at about 12 (extreme) — sunscreen, a hat and midday shade are essential. It bottoms out near December 18 at about 8 (very high).

The index reaches 3 or more — the level where the WHO recommends sun protection — every month of the year.

Air quality in Garoua in June

GoodModeratePoorUnhealthyVery unhealthy

Average fine-particle pollution (PM2.5) through the year — so you can see where June falls, not just the annual average.

Air quality in Garoua is worst in February — around 78 µg/m³ PM2.5 (unhealthy), about 5.2× the cleanest month (July, 15 µg/m³).

Modeled monthly averages (CAMS reanalysis, 2015–2024).

Location & terrain

Where is Garoua?

Garoua sits at 9.3°N, 13.4°E, 199 m above sea level, in Cameroon. The nearest listed city is Pitoa, 15 km away.

FiguilGuiderLéréMboursou LéréYola

Topography around Garoua

How much the land rises and falls, and what covers it, within 3, 16 and 80 km of Garoua.

Within 3 km, the terrain around Garoua has only modest variations in elevation — a maximum elevation change of 77 m around an average of 194 m above sea level; within 16 km, significant variations in elevation — a maximum elevation change of 540 m; within 80 km, large variations in elevation — a maximum elevation change of 1,057 m.

The land around Garoua is covered by artificial surfaces (40%) within 3 km, cropland (49%) and shrubs (20%) within 16 km, and cropland (42%) and shrubs (37%) within 80 km.
